.text--2 {
    row-gap: 1.25rem;
    background-color: var(--clr-secondary);
}

.text--2 .component__heading,
.text--2 .component__content {
    text-align: center;
}

.text--2 .heading--default,
.text--2 .heading--primary,
.text--2 .heading--secondary,
.text--2 .text {
    color: var(--clr-white);
}

@media (min-width: 992px) {
}

@media (min-width: 1200px) {
}

@media (min-width: 1480px) {
}
